#557827 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#557827 is composed of 33.3% red, 47.1% green and 15.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 67.5% yellow and 52.9% black. It has a hue angle of 85.9 degrees, a saturation of 50.9% and a lightness of 31.2%. #557827 color hex could be obtained by blending #aaf04e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#557827 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#557827 has RGB values of R:85, G:120, B:39 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0, Y:0.68,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 5601319.

Hex triplet 557827 #557827
RGB Decimal 85, 120, 39 rgb(85,120,39)
RGB Percent 33.3, 47.1, 15.3 rgb(33.3%,47.1%,15.3%)
CMYK 29, 0, 68, 53
HSL 85.9°, 50.9, 31.2 hsl(85.9,50.9%,31.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 85.9°, 67.5, 47.1
Web Safe 666633 #666633
CIE-LAB 46.325, -26.253, 39.125
XYZ 10.829, 15.51, 4.343
xyY 0.353, 0.506, 15.51
CIE-LCH 46.325, 47.117, 123.862
CIE-LUV 46.325, -17.452, 45.686
Hunter-Lab 39.383, -19.841, 21.031
Binary 01010101, 01111000, 00100111

Shades and Tints of #557827

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010201 is the darkest color, while #f7fbf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#557827

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#50534c is the less saturated color, while #5a9d02 is the most saturated one.
